    Macbook A2337 820-02016 5.135V 0.275A

    Hello!

    New to this forum, I have a 820-02016 board which cannot turn on.

    This one does 5.135V ~275mA for a short time, then goes down to ~100mA before shutting down and starting the cycle anew (USB-C multimeter).
    Measured the mentioned points:

    PP3V8_AON_VDDMAIN - ~3.8v
    PPBUS_AON -12.3V then 12.0V and going down during reset
    PPVDD_SOC_S1 - ~0.67v
    PP1V8_S2 - ~1.8v
    PP2V5_AWAKE_NAND - 2.5v
    PP1V25_S2 - 1.22v
    PP3v3_S2_UPC - 3.28v
    PP5v_S2 - 5.2V
    PP3v3_UPC0_LDO - 3.25v
    PP3v3_UPC1_LDO - 3.25v
    PP1v5_UPC0_LDO_CORE - ~1.5v
    PP1v5_UPC1_LDO_CORE - ~1.5v

    I clarify that I have not found any short in the U8100 line or in the U7700 line.

    Re: Macbook A2337 820-02016 5.135V 0.275A

    Some of the newer macbooks require a known good and charged battery to boot the logic board. This model may be one of them. Check the youtube videos by Tim @ TCRS on this topic.
